找到 34423 篇文章,关于编程

C++ 中的枚举数据类型是什么?

Sharon Christine
更新于 2020年2月11日 07:42:19

777 次浏览

枚举类型声明一个可选的类型名称和一组零个或多个标识符,这些标识符可以用作该类型的值。每个枚举器都是一个常量,其类型为枚举。例如,如果您正在创建一个应用程序,该应用程序对某些变量具有固定数量的类型。例如,假设性别,它可以是三种类型:男性、女性和其他。您可以定义和使用类似这样的枚举:#include using namespace std; enum Gender {MALE, FEMALE, OTHERS}; int main() {    Gender gen = Gender.FEMALE;    return 0; } 默认情况下,值... 阅读更多

C++ 中的后缀运算符是什么?

Anvi Jain
更新于 2020年2月11日 07:41:18

4K+ 次浏览

后缀运算符是作用于单个变量的单目运算符,可用于将值增加或减少 1(除非重载)。C++ 中有两个后缀运算符,++ 和 --。在后缀表示法(即 i++)中,i 的值会递增,但表达式的值是 i 的原始值。因此,它基本上首先将值赋给表达式,然后递增变量。例如,示例 #include using namespace std; int main() {    int j = 0, i = 10;    // 如果我们将 j 赋值为 i++,j ... 阅读更多

C++ 中的移位运算符是什么?

Nitya Raut
更新于 2020年2月11日 07:39:27

7K+ 次浏览

位移运算符是右移运算符(>>),它将 shift_expression 的位向右移动,以及左移运算符(

C++ 中的乘法运算符是什么?

Jennifer Nicholas
更新于 2020年2月11日 07:37:45

221 次浏览

乘法运算符是:- 乘法 (*) - 除法 (/) - 模数或“除法余数” (%) 这些二元运算符具有从左到右的结合性。乘法运算符采用算术类型的操作数。模数运算符 (%) 对其操作数有更严格的要求,其操作数应为整数类型。乘法运算符产生将第一个操作数乘以第二个操作数的结果。除法运算符产生将第一个操作数除以第二个操作数的结果。模数运算符产生由后续表达式给出的余数,其中 e1 是第一个操作数,e2 是第二个操作数:e1 – (e1 / e2) * e2,其中两者... 阅读更多

C++ 中的 typedef 声明是什么?

Fendadis John
更新于 2020年2月11日 07:35:59

403 次浏览

C++ 中的 typedef 关键字可用于为类型指定新名称。例如,您可以为无符号字符指定一个新的名称 BYTE:typedef unsigned char BYTE; 在此类型定义之后,标识符 BYTE 可用作类型 unsigned char 的缩写,例如:BYTE  b1, b2; 这将声明 2 个 unsigned char 类型的变量 b1 和 b2。当由于命名空间、类名等原因而出现很长的名称时,typedef 非常有用。例如,如果您想在程序中多次使用 std::vector::iterator 类型的变量。您可以重命名它... 阅读更多

C++ 支持哪种类型的注释?

Samual Sam
更新于 2020年2月11日 07:33:15

196 次浏览

程序注释是您可以包含在 C++ 代码中的解释性语句。这些注释有助于任何阅读源代码的人。所有编程语言都允许某种形式的注释。C++ 支持单行和多行注释。C++ 编译器会忽略任何注释中可用的所有字符。单行注释要创建单行注释,我们使用 // 符号。在您想要开始注释的任何位置,都以 // 开头。例如,// 这是一个注释 cout

C++ 中的按位或是什么?

Vrundesha Joshi
更新于 2020年2月11日 07:31:31

192 次浏览

按位或运算符 (|) 将第一个操作数的每个位与第二个操作数的对应位进行比较。如果任一位为 1,则对应的结果位设置为 1。否则,对应的结果位设置为 0。按位或运算符的两个操作数必须为整数类型。例如,示例 #include   using namespace std;   int main() {      unsigned short a = 0x5555;      // 模式 0101 ...      unsigned short b = 0xAAAA;      // 模式 1010 ...      cout

C++ 中的按位与是什么?

Rishi Rathor
更新于 2020年2月11日 07:30:01

144 次浏览

按位与运算符 (&) 将第一个操作数的每个位与第二个操作数的对应位进行比较。如果两个位都是 1,则对应的结果位设置为 1。否则,对应的结果位设置为 0。按位与运算符的两个操作数必须为整数类型。例如,示例 #include   using namespace std;   int main() {      unsigned short a = 0x5555;      // 模式 0101 ...      unsigned short b = 0xAAAA;      // 模式 1010 ...      cout

C++ 编程中的基本数据类型是什么?

Rama Giri
更新于 2020年2月11日 07:28:40

2K+ 次浏览

基本类型或原始类型是一种数据类型,它可以表示的值具有非常简单的性质(数字、字符或真值);原始类型是任何编程语言最基本的构建块,也是更复杂数据类型的基础。C++ 具有以下原始数据类型:序号类型描述1bool存储真值或假值。2char通常是一个八位字节(一个字节)。这是一个整数类型。3int机器的整数最自然的大小。4float单精度浮点值。5double双精度浮点值。6void表示类型的缺失。阅读更多

C++ 中的按位异或是什么?

Daniol Thomas
更新于 2020年2月11日 07:23:15

244 次浏览

按位异或运算符 (^) 将其第一个操作数的每一位与其第二个操作数的对应位进行比较。如果一位为 0 而另一位为 1,则对应的结果位设置为 1。否则,对应的结果位设置为 0。按位异或运算符的两个操作数必须为整数类型。例如,示例 #include   using namespace std;   int main() {      unsigned short a = 0x5555;      // 模式 0101 ...      unsigned short b = 0xFFFF;      // 模式 1111 ...      cout  

广告